Description Luc Pi 2014-08-03 16:17:07 UTC
When uploading photos, at some point, frogr crashes with the following message:

frogr: ath.c:193: _gcry_ath_mutex_lock: Assertion `*lock == ((ath_mutex_t) 0)' failed.
Aborted (core dumped)



With a batch of ~100 photos, it almost systematically don't complete the task.

I have a batch of ~1.500 photos to upload, I (will) have to come back over 20 times to see if frogr did not crash yet... and then load again a new batch from where it stops...
Comment 1 Luc Pi 2014-08-03 16:18:21 UTC
after it crashes once, it will crash at startup directly, for a while.
